For the first time, hoodlums had the effrontery to storm the residence of a seating senator and looted all empowerment materials meant for his constituency.
That’s exactly what happened to a Senator representing Oyo Central Senatorial District in the National Assembly, Teslim Folarin as he counted he losses while speaking for the first time the sad incidence happened in Ibadan, Oyo State capital.
In a statement, he said over 1,100 empowerment items such as motorcycles, deep freezers, generators, and grinding machines were some of the things Ibadan residents looted. His house is located at the Oluyole Estate extension in Ibadan, the Oyo State capital.
He described the attack as coordinated describing it evil, barbaric, unfortunate, and daylight robbery, stating that the invaders were not the same #EndSars protesters, “but coordinated hoodlums.”
Senator Folarin said, “The actions of the hoodlums are condemnable, and it is very disheartening that some bad elements in our society are hiding under the guise of #ENDSARS protests to loot and disrupt peaceful atmosphere in Nigeria.”
He thanked God that there was no fatality during the attack “I thank God we did not record any fatality, despite the violent invasion of my Oluyole house, looting of materials and vandalisation therein.

The federal lawmaker said he used his personal money to procure some of the looted items
“ I used my personal money to procure additional materials. I took stock of the materials ahead of a mega empowerment programme scheduled to hold in November 2020.
